Update timeline

  1. investigating Jul 24, 2025, 05:36 AM UTC

    We are experiencing issues with our authentication backend and are currently investigating the issue.

  2. identified Jul 24, 2025, 06:23 AM UTC

    We have identified some cache issues with our authentication backend and are trying to clear a cache that was filled up and restarting all the backend nodes to see if the improves the situation. We have applied a firewall block for the login endpoints and have now let the Easee Mobile apps and the Easee Portal bypass this block to verify the fix. Also verified partners should also be able to authenticate

  3. identified Jul 24, 2025, 07:38 AM UTC

    We are investigating surge in traffic home automation systems originating from certain countries and are gradually allowing / disallowing traffic to try to narrow down specific clients that we have to permanently block.

  4. monitoring Jul 24, 2025, 12:22 PM UTC

    We have detected a surge of API traffic originating from Switzerland using the user-agent "got (https://github.com/sindresorhus/got)". This client was using methods to bypass our API endpoint protections causing a surge in traffic on our login endpoints which in turn led to downtime / partial outage on our authentication backend. We have decided to block clients using the user-agent "got (https://github.com/sindresorhus/got)" until further notice. Easee reserves the right to protect its API endpoints from unwanted traffic.

  7. investigating Jul 24, 2025, 01:14 PM UTC

    Follow-up issues created by the initial authentication backend issues is still causing partial outage for many of our systems. We are investigating.

  8. monitoring Jul 24, 2025, 01:39 PM UTC

    We have identified issue with a service that experienced problems after the authentication backend was down. A fix has been implemented and we are monitoring the situation
